About this Bible story
In Mark 4:39, Jesus calms the storm by saying, 'Quiet! Be still!' His disciples were amazed. This story reminds us of Jesus' power over nature and our fears.

How to Use These Coloring Pages
While coloring, ask kids how they would feel in a stormy boat. Highlight the moment when Jesus says 'Quiet! Be still!' to show His authority. Use washable markers or crayons for easy cleanup, and consider turning it into a storytelling session afterwards.
